#93 -- Dylan Dog: Dead of Night (2011)

Director: Kevin Munroe
Rating: 4/5

Going into this, I knew that it was based on comic books. So I knew it would either be really bad or pretty freakin' awesome. I haven't read the comic books, though I REALLY want to, but I'm sure they're badass. Dylan Dog is a private investigator for monsters: zombies, vampires, and werewolves. He's investigating the theft of a talisman belonging to a family of werewolves. If whoever has this talisman uses it properly, some bad shit will go down. It will create a horrible monster (even worse than the ones Dylan already knows) that is seemingly unstoppable. I thought this was going to be a horror comedy. While it did have some funny parts, it was just a good movie. Dylan encounters several werewolves (one of which is professional wrestler Kurt Angle), some very smart vampires, wimpy zombies, monster hunters, and one of the biggest, baddest zombies I've ever seen in my life.



While everything in this movie is good, the best part to me was Dylan's best friend Marcus. This guy was hilarious. After being turned into a zombie and losing his arm, the only replacement limb they can find for him is that of an african american. That in itself is pretty funny. But the zombies in this movie are very weak, and they're scared of everything. So, being a zombie wuss, Marcus makes for some very entertaining movie viewing. It definitely gives a different view of the monsters we know and love, and that's new and refreshing. Overall, it was very enjoyable.
